三轴编程零基础学什么好

fiy 其他 10

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对于零基础学习三轴编程的人来说,以下几个方面是重要的:

    1. 基本编程概念:首先,你需要了解基本的编程概念,例如变量、条件语句、循环语句等。这些概念是所有编程语言通用的,掌握它们可以为你后续学习三轴编程打下坚实的基础。

    2. 三轴编程语言:接下来,你需要选择学习一种三轴编程语言。市场上常见的三轴编程语言包括G代码、M代码、CNC语言等。你可以根据自己的需求和兴趣选择合适的语言进行学习。可以通过在线教程、视频教程或参加培训课程来学习这些语言。

    3. 机械知识:除了编程语言,你还需要了解一些机械知识。三轴编程通常是为了控制机械设备的运动,因此你需要了解机械设备的结构、工作原理以及常见的机械运动方式。这些知识可以帮助你更好地理解编程过程中的参数和指令。

    4. 实践经验:最后,通过实践来巩固学习成果。找一台三轴数控机床进行练习,编写简单的程序,观察机床的运动,调试和优化程序。实践是巩固知识和提高技能的关键。

    总之,零基础学习三轴编程需要掌握基本编程概念、选择合适的编程语言、了解机械知识,并通过实践来提高自己的技能。希望以上建议对你有所帮助。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果你对三轴编程完全没有基础,以下是你可以学习的一些重要知识和技能:

    1. 编程语言:首先,你需要学习一种编程语言,例如C++、Python或Java。这些语言在三轴编程中广泛使用,并且有很多资源和教程可供学习。

    2. 基本算法和数据结构:了解基本算法和数据结构是编程的基础。你需要掌握例如排序、搜索、栈、队列等常见的算法和数据结构,以便在三轴编程中能够高效地处理数据。

    3. 数学知识:三轴编程涉及到许多数学概念,例如向量、矩阵、旋转和变换等。因此,你需要对线性代数、几何学和三角学有一定的了解。

    4. 三轴控制理论:三轴编程涉及到对三轴运动的控制和规划。你需要学习关于运动控制和规划的理论,例如PID控制、逆运动学和轨迹生成等。

    5. 三轴硬件平台:为了更好地理解和应用三轴编程,你可以学习使用一些常见的三轴硬件平台,例如Arduino、Raspberry Pi或者专用的三轴控制器。通过实际操作这些硬件,你可以更好地理解三轴编程的原理和应用。

    除了以上的知识和技能,你还可以通过阅读相关的书籍、参加在线课程、参与项目实践等方式来学习三轴编程。重要的是坚持学习和实践,不断提升自己的编程和三轴控制能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习三轴编程需要从基础知识开始,以下是一个适合零基础学习三轴编程的方法和操作流程:

    1. 学习机器人基础知识

      • 了解机器人的基本组成和工作原理
      • 学习机器人的坐标系和运动学
      • 熟悉机器人的关节和末端执行器
    2. 学习编程语言

      • 掌握一门常用的编程语言,如C++或Python
      • 学习编程语言的基本语法和常用的控制结构
    3. 学习机器人编程软件

      • 了解常用的机器人编程软件,如ROS、ABB RobotStudio等
      • 学习软件的安装和基本操作
      • 熟悉软件的编程接口和函数库
    4. 学习机器人运动控制

      • 学习机器人的运动控制原理和方法
      • 熟悉机器人的示教和运动模式
      • 学习机器人的轨迹规划和插补算法
    5. 学习机器人路径规划

      • 学习机器人的路径规划算法和方法
      • 熟悉机器人的碰撞检测和避障技术
      • 学习机器人的轨迹优化和速度控制
    6. 实践练习

      • 根据学习的知识,进行实际的编程练习
      • 可以选择一些简单的机器人任务进行模拟和仿真
      • 学习并解决实际问题,提升编程能力和理解

    总结:学习三轴编程需要掌握机器人基础知识、编程语言、机器人编程软件、机器人运动控制、机器人路径规划等内容。通过系统学习和实践练习,可以逐步提升编程能力,从而掌握三轴编程。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部